The Pakistani band Aur expressed their excitement and gratitude for working with Zayn Malik on a single in Urdu, calling it a dream come true. The collaboration came about through discussions between Malik's management and Aur's management. The bandmates were ecstatic when their friends and family found out about the partnership. The remake of Aur's hit song, "Tu Hai Kahan," which features Zayn's vocals in Urdu, has gained millions of views and attracted a global audience. The band members also mentioned that Malik's fluency in Urdu was appreciated by fans. Aur's music combines R&B and hip hop elements, and they were already popular in South Asia before working with Malik. They expressed their gratitude for the opportunity to reach global audiences through this collaboration. In addition, they mentioned that they have been getting a lot of attention in their home country of Pakistan. Zayn Malik, born in the UK to a Pakistani immigrant father, began his music career as part of One Direction. He released his debut album, "Mind of Mine," in 2016 and has included Urdu lyrics in some of his songs. The Tu Hai Kahan remake quickly gained a fan base among Urdu-speaking fans, with one person describing it as a gift for fellow Pakistanis. Aur praised Malik for his down-to-earth and humble nature, as well as his willingness to sing in Urdu. The bandmates expressed their interest in collaborating with artists like 21 Savage, Drake, and The Weeknd in the future.
